The July 31, 1973 edition of The Mobile Press announces that Three Dog Night will perform the following evening at the Municipal Auditorium, with T-Rex led by Marc Bolan as the supporting act.

Publication: The Mobile Press Date: July 31, 1973
Country: United States
The short news item states that popular rock group Three Dog Night will be back in Mobile the next day for an 8 p.m. concert at the Municipal Auditorium.
Appearing with the group will be T-Rex, led by British pop star Marc Bolan. Three Dog Night, noted as holding 14 Gold Records, will feature the light show and sound system previously used by Pink Floyd.
Ticket prices are given as $5.50 in advance and $6.50 at the door, available from the auditorium box office and local outlets.
